What are the potential implications of Mythical Games' layoffs for cryptocurrency investors?

- The layoffs at Mythical Games could potentially have implications for cryptocurrency investors. With the company downsizing, it may indicate financial struggles or a change in direction for the company. This could lead to a decrease in investor confidence and a potential drop in the value of any associated cryptocurrency. Investors should closely monitor the situation and consider diversifying their portfolio to mitigate any potential risks. It's important to remember that layoffs at a single company do not necessarily reflect the overall health of the cryptocurrency market, so it's crucial to conduct thorough research and stay informed.
